Election: How to Fill In a Registration Application
Completing an Application
If you meet all of the qualifications to register to vote, you may complete and submit a Voter Registration Application to the Clark County Election Department.
Required Information
Carefully read and follow the directions on the actual Application. Make sure you detach and keep the receipt at the bottom of the Application. If your Application is missing any of the required information listed below, it cannot be fully processed and you will not be registered to vote in Clark County:
-
Name
-
Date of Birth
-
Political Party Affiliation
-
Address (your Clark County residential address)
-
Identification Number - You must list one of the following:
-
Nevada Driver's License number (current and valid)
Driver's license numbers from other states are not acceptable.
-
Nevada I.D. Card number (current and valid)
State I.D. card numbers from other states are not acceptable.
-
Only if you do not have one of the above, the last four digits of your Social Security Number
-
If you have none of the above, call the Clark County Election Department for instructions:
(702) 455-VOTE (8683).
-
Signature
If you cannot sign your name due to a physical disability, you may:(1) use a signature stamp that meets the standards of the Office of Disability Services (per NRS 427A.755); or (2) register and provide appropriate identification in-person at the Clark County Election Department; or (3) if you cannot appear in-person, the Clark County Election Department will send an official to you.
